There is a perfectly logical explanation for all of this. In fact I personally used some of these weapons while participating in this campaign. Some Marine units were not issued nor are they issued heavy/mounted weapons i.e. M249 Squad Automatic Weapons, M240G, 50 Caliber MG, etc. Some units include my unit 1st Force Recon Co, BSP Platoon, or a unit like Explosive Ordnance Disposal. We had to utilize weapons we captured for our stronger defense. As a personal preference I would take a Russian made SVD-Draganov over any sniper weapon we use, ANY DAY!
